Hi Jamie - the mods you included the spec sheet for are “E” series micros
which are in fact Enphase IQ7 micros. The Mods that Jason has are older,
with d series micros according to the part number he posted. SunPower
monitoring can be switched over to Enphase for a fee as long as the mods
include
